Overview

Carleton College is a private liberal arts college in Northfield, Minnesota, United States. Founded in 1866, the 200-acre (81ย ha) main campus is between Northfield and the approximately 800-acre (320ย ha) Cowling Arboretum, which became part of the campus in the 1920s.
